The former Playboy Bunny shared multiple pictures of herself enjoying her day and tweeted, “I’ve been out and about enjoying God’s country… I hope I didn’t miss anything #Godscountry.”

McDougal, who is referred to as “Woman 1” in court filings by Manhattan D.A. Alvin Bragg, reportedly received $150,000 of hush money from Trump and the National Enquirer to “secure her silence” about her alleged long-term affair with him. The former president has denied any wrongdoing, pleading not guilty to the 34 felony charges against him.

The pair had met at the Playboy mansion in June 2006, when Trump was filming an episode of The Apprentice. According to the Wall Street Journal, which broke the story of the alleged affair just four days ahead of Trump’s presidential 2016 election, McDougal was offered the hush money in August 2016, after the Enquirer’s parent company, AMI, learned that she had been speaking with ABC News reporters.
